Block

#18,272,399
Block Number
18,272,399 @ 04/10/2024, 13:23:30
Status
Finalized
ID
0x0116d08fbab125be8f9b59506a8f450ee47c885fa6c226204b62a1ad886d8b3a
Transactions
Gas Used
4436241/30000000 (14.79% Used)
Total Score
150,364,918 (+14)
Rewards
16.74 VTHO